Stewart Kristiansen passed away peacefully at home on March 13, 2025, surrounded by his family.
Stewart was the son of Raymond and Helen Kristiansen, and born in Erie, Pennsylvania on March 30, 1942. He attended Millcreek Township, Pennsylvania schools through the 12th grade. He then graduated from Youngstown State University and received a graduate degree in Advanced Education from the University of Connecticut. After graduating from UConn, Stewart became a counselor at Wilson Middle School in Middletown, Connecticut. He worked in that capacity for 37 years and also served as the Cross-Country coach for Middletown High School during that time.
Stewart’s years in education and coaching were defined by his genuine and consistent efforts to open students’ eyes to their potential, and his post-retirement life was filled with happy encounters with former students on those paths.
In addition to his professional roles, Stewart was a master craftsman, golfer, church deacon, experimental baker, runner, avid gardener, sailor, skier, and persistent tinkerer. In all pursuits, Stewart was thoughtful, kind, and generous with his humor and time, generating meaningful connections and friendships throughout his life.
Most importantly, Stewart was dedicated to his family as a devoted husband to his wife, Sandy, incredible dad to Mark (Megan) and Sarah, and loving poppa to Stewart, Eddie, and Tait.
